The small side of the Sensor Strip should be placed on the lower eyelid, with the end of
the Sensor Strip placed under the center of the eye. The side with the connection tab
should be located near the temple.
Align the Sensor Strip such that there is no hair beneath it.
LKC Technologies recommends the use of NuPrep
®
(made by Weaver and company and
sold on the LKC store, https://store.lkc.com), to prepare the patient’s skin in the
electrode contact area. Use of NuPrep will achieve electrical impedance levels
comparable to corneal contact electrodes and improves adhesion on subjects with
adhesion issues. Alternately, soap and water, or an alcohol wipe may be used but will
result in increased impedance. Use alcohol-based products with caution, as the alcohol
fumes may cause irritation to the eye.
If adhesion is still a problem after using NuPrep a medical grade adhesive tape at the
ends of the Sensor Strip can be used.
